The detailed pin configuration of the P51-1000-A-S-D-4.5V-000-000 sensor is as follows: 1. Vcc (Power supply) 2. Ground 3. Signal output
The P51-1000-A-S-D-4.5V-000-000 operates on the principle of strain gauge technology, where changes in pressure cause deformation in the sensing element, resulting in a proportional change in electrical resistance. This change is then converted into an electrical signal that corresponds to the applied pressure.
The P51-1000-A-S-D-4.5V-000-000 sensor finds extensive application in industries such as: - Automotive - Aerospace - Oil and gas - Manufacturing - HVAC systems
